]]>The post Playing Frisbee This Summer? Make Sure to Follow These Safety Guidelines appeared first on yourdailysportfix.com.
]]>There has to be a significant distance between frisbee players so they can throw the disc properly. Social distancing shouldn’t be an issue, but it’s important to keep this in mind and stick to playing in smaller groups to avoid getting too close to each other.
Despite the social distance, you’ll still be touching the frisbee disc throughout the game. It’s recommended to clean discs and wash your hand regularly, but it’s equally important to avoid touching your face.
If playing with other people sounds too risky, disc golf is your best bet. Instead of playing catch with other players, you can simply try finding a park with a disc golf basket. You can play it solo or with other people, and having a disc of your own will make it much safer than regular frisbee.
